Iranian Cyber Operations Target US Military Personnel via Cellphone Surveillance
Summary
New data indicates Iranian cyber actors utilized cellphone signals to track the movements of US military personnel in the Middle East during the early stages of the conflict. This intelligence highlights the ongoing electronic warfare and surveillance capabilities employed by Iran against US forces, contributing to the broader security environment and threat assessment for American troops in the region.
